Hyalescent

adj

adj ·Rare ·Advanced level

Definitions

Adjective
  1. 1
    Which becomes translucent. not-comparable

    "The cruel crimson scar blanched and became a pale violet, and his vulturous eyes glazed, turned hyalescent […] as if the hell-fire that had raged behind them had burnt itself out […]"

Etymology

From hyalo- + -escent.
